上海阿里云代理商:Apache 内网访问外网不能访问网站
在现代企业的 IT 基础设施中,Apache 作为一种广泛使用的 Web 服务器,它的配置与维护对于企业网络的正常运作至关重要。然而,在一些特定情况下,我们可能会遇到“Apache 内网访问外网不能访问网站”这一问题。对于使用阿里云服务的用户,如何理解这一问题并解决它,尤其是在结合阿里云优势的背景下,显得尤为重要。本文将从多个角度分析该问题,并提供解决方案。
一、Apache Web 服务器概述
Apache HTTP 服务器,通常简称 Apache,是一种开源的 Web 服务器软件。Apache 能够处理并响应客户端的请求,将 Web 内容通过 HTTP 协议传输到客户端浏览器。由于其开源、稳定、功能丰富以及广泛的社区支持,Apache 已成为全球使用最广泛的 Web 服务器之一。
在阿里云的环境中,Apache 常用于 Web 应用托管、负载均衡以及跨地域的内容分发。阿里云作为全球领先的云计算平台,提供了丰富的云基础设施和服务,如弹性计算、负载均衡、内容分发网络(CDN)等,能够为 Apache 提供强大的支持。
二、问题分析:内网访问外网不能访问网站
根据标题,“Apache 内网访问外网不能访问网站”的问题,可能涉及到以下几个方面:
- 网络配置问题:内网与外网的通信通常需要特定的网络配置,若存在防火墙、路由设置、NAT(网络地址转换)等问题,可能导致内网无法正常访问外部网络。
- DNS 配置问题:内网的 DNS 设置可能无法正确解析外网域名,导致无法访问外部网站。
- 安全策略与权限问题:在一些严格的网络安全策略中,可能会限制内网访问外网的权限,或存在代理服务器的配置不当,导致访问失败。
- Apache 配置问题:Apache 本身的配置文件,如 `httpd.conf`、`virtualhost` 设置等,如果没有正确配置,也可能导致外网访问问题。
三、结合阿里云优势分析问题原因
阿里云作为一个云服务平台,提供了丰富的云计算产品和服务,能够在解决网络访问问题时提供强有力的支持。在阿里云环境下,可能会出现以下几种情况:
- 阿里云 ECS 安全组设置:阿里云的弹性计算(ECS)实例默认绑定安全组。安全组类似于防火墙规则,限制了网络访问的入站与出站流量。如果安全组配置不当,可能会导致内网与外网的访问受限。
- 阿里云 VPC 网络配置:在阿里云中,VPC(虚拟私有云)允许用户在独立的私有网络中配置云资源。如果 VPC 内网与外网的路由、NAT 网关等配置不正确,可能会影响内网访问外网的能力。
- 阿里云 CDN 加速配置:阿里云的内容分发网络(CDN)能够将网站内容缓存到全球各地的节点,如果内网的 DNS 或代理设置不当,可能会导致访问外网网站时出现问题。
四、解决方案:如何修复 Apache 内网访问外网的问题
针对“内网访问外网不能访问网站”的问题,我们可以从以下几个方面入手,逐步排查并解决问题:
1. 检查网络配置
首先,需要确保阿里云 ECS 实例的网络配置正常。检查阿里云的安全组设置,确保允许 ECS 实例的入站和出站流量。特别是需要检查是否存在禁止内网访问外网的规则。

其次,如果使用了 VPC 网络,确保 VPC 内网与外网的路由设置正确,并且配置了 NAT 网关以允许内网访问外部互联网。
2. 检查 DNS 配置
内网访问外网时,DNS 配置非常重要。确保内网中的 Apache 服务器能够正确解析外部域名。可以通过 `nslookup` 或 `dig` 命令进行 DNS 测试,检查是否能够正确解析外网域名。
3. 配置代理服务器
如果网络环境需要通过代理服务器访问外网,确保在 Apache 的配置中设置了正确的代理地址和端口。可以通过 Apache 的 `ProxyPass` 和 `ProxyPassReverse` 指令进行代理设置。
4. 修改 Apache 配置文件
如果 Apache 的配置本身有问题,可能会导致外网访问失败。检查 `httpd.conf` 配置文件中的相关设置,确保没有误配置导致请求被拒绝或丢失。
5. 使用阿里云的 CDN 加速
如果网站访问速度较慢或经常出现无法访问的情况,可以考虑使用阿里云的 CDN 服务进行加速。阿里云 CDN 将缓存内容分发到离用户最近的节点,减轻源站服务器压力,提高访问速度。
五、总结
在阿里云环境中,Apache 作为 Web 服务器使用时,遇到“内网访问外网不能访问网站”的问题时,我们需要从多方面排查可能的原因,包括网络配置、DNS 配置、代理设置以及 Apache 本身的配置等。阿里云提供了强大的基础设施和服务支持,如弹性计算、VPC、CDN 等,可以帮助用户解决这些问题,确保内网能够顺利访问外部网站。
解决此类问题时,除了检查阿里云的网络与安全配置,还要确保 Apache 本身的设置没有问题。通过全面的排查和优化,能够有效提升网站的可用性和访问性能。
